Traverse City Central High School and Traverse City West Senior High School Debate Teams are gearing up for the final Northern Michigan Debate League (NMDL) tournament of the season on Wednesday, November 15th. They will debate against teams from Elk Rapids, Gaylord, Petoskey, McBain, Manton, East Jordan, and St. Francis. Each two-person team will debate two rounds. There are 30 debates in each round. Team and individual medals and trophies will be awarded after the final round. The debates will take place at Traverse City Central High School “C” Building classrooms from 3:30 p.m. – 5:00 p.m. and 5:15 p.m. – 6:45 p.m. The public is welcome; admission is free.
This year’s national debate topic is: “Resolved: That the United States federal government should establish a policy substantially increasing the number of persons serving in one or more of the following national service programs: Americorps, Citizen Corps, Senior Corps, Peace Corps, Learn and Serve America, Armed Forces.”
